Role of IscA1 in Low-Frequency Magnetic Field-Associated Changes in Monascus Pigments and Citrinin Levels in Monascus purpureus

We constructed IscA1 overexpression (IscA1+) and RNA interference (RNAi-IscA1) strains to investigate the role of IscA1 in regulating the synthesis of Monascus pigments (MPs) and citrinin (CIT) in Monascus purpureus under low-frequency magnetic field (LF-MF) exposure. Both IscA1+ and RNAi-IscA1 strains exhibited altered nutritional growth and sexual reproduction; however, asexual reproduction, the ultrastructure of spores and mycelia, and biomass in liquid fermentation, remained unaffected. The production of yellow and orange pigments increased in the IscA1+ strain, while the production of red pigments decreased in the RNAi-IscA1 strain. The expression level of the IscA1 was shown to determine intracellular iron ion content in M. purpureus. Exposure to 1.6 mT LF-MF did not impact biomass but significantly enhanced MPs and decreased intracellular iron content on the 6th day of fermentation in both IscA1+ and RNAi-IscA1 strains, while increasing CIT production in the IscA1+ strain. The interplay between IscA1 gene expression and LF-MF exposure jointly regulates the expression of genes related to iron–sulfur cluster assembly, iron homeostasis, and the synthesis of MPs and CIT. These results suggest that LF-MF enhances the expression of the IscA1 gene in M. purpureus, promotes iron–sulfur cluster assembly, regulates intracellular iron distribution, and influences the synthesis of MPs and CIT.
